1 week is over! Any others

today makes 1 week since i was banded. tonight i cheated and ate a bit of protein in my soup. i now feel nauseas and concerned that i messed something up. how are other people doing after your first week? are you still in pain? i am a bit around my stitches. i go back to work tomorrow and surprisingly i am excited because it will hopefully get food off my mind. wieght down is 10 pds..

There's a reason to forgo the "food".....depending on which band etc it is sutured into place and the churning action of your stomach as you digest food (you can't feel it but it physically churns to aid in digestion) can rip your stitches loose. Please tell your doc tomorrow about what you ate, and your nausea afterward, so he can decide if it's ok or if you need some testing to make sure you're ok. Probably you'll be fine but he needs to know about it! It's tough, but hang in there!
